Readout of Secretary-General's phone conversation with Ahmet Üzümcü, Director General of the Organization for the Prohibition of Chemical Weapons (OPCW)

Ban Ki-Moon, Former Secretary-General

The Secretary-General spoke today with Mr. Ahmet Üzümcü, Director General of the Organization for the Prohibition of Chemical Weapons (OPCW). They shared deep concern about the alleged use of chemical weapons in Syria. The Secretary-General remains convinced that the use of chemical weapons by any party under any circumstances would constitute an outrageous crime.  

The Secretary-General reaffirmed his strong support for the work of the OPCW which is closely monitoring the situation on the ground. The Secretary-General and the Director General of the OPCW will continue to maintain close contact as developments unfold.
